A Student Information System (SIS) is a software platform used by educational institutions to manage student data, academic records, enrollment information, attendance, grades, schedules, communications, and administrative processes. A SIS serves as a central hub for managing student information and educational operations.
A SIS helps schools streamline administrative tasks while improving communication among students, educators, and administrators. Effective use of a SIS can increase efficiency, accuracy, and data accessibility. Other benefits to using a SIS include:
Centralizes student records and data
Improves administrative efficiency
Supports communication and reporting
Simplifies enrollment and scheduling
Using a SIS enhances data accuracy and accessibility.
Education: Educators use a SIS for attendance tracking, grade management, and student records. Example: A school uses a SIS to track attendance, manage grades, generate report cards, and provide parents with access to student progress information.
Businesses: Businesses use a SIS for corporate training management, employee learning records, and workforce development programs. Example: A training organization uses a SIS-like platform to manage participant enrollment and certification records.
